How to Maintain a Robot Cleaner
A robot cleaner is a device that vacuums or mop the floor automatically. It's usually powered by batteries and is equipped with sensors that stay clear of furniture and walls. It can also return to its base if its dust bin is empty or it requires recharging.
Some models have zones or spots that are cleaned in mode. These allow you to define an area with the app or by voice commands.
Self-emptying Dustbin
With a self-emptying container, you can run your robot cleaners more frequently without worrying about debris. This will help keep your floors tidy and decrease the amount allergens in air. Certain robot vacuums have clear bins, but it could be a problem for those with allergies or are afraid to get dirty debris. Self-emptying models come with bags that you can dump into a garbage bin or trash bag so that you do not have to touch it.
Self-emptying models are typically slightly more expensive however they can save you money in the long run. You'll need to buy bags to replace them, but they generally contain a month's worth of dirt and other squander, so you'll have to empty them less often than models that don't self-empty. Easy to maintain
Robot vacuum cleaners can be a fantastic addition to your arsenal of cleaning tools since they are easy to use and efficient. To keep them in top condition, they might require some maintenance. These include emptying the dustbin often, checking the brushes for hair tangles and wiping camera or sensor sensors. Fortunately, these tasks are not difficult to do and should take just some minutes.
The robot vacuum must be kept in an area that is clean and dry, away from any water hazards or spills. These liquids can damage the robot's electronics and decrease its life span. If a robot vacuum comes into contact with liquids, the vacuum must be shut off immediately and thoroughly cleaned before beginning a new cleaning session.
Another way to maintain a robot vacuum is by following the manufacturer's guidelines for cleaning and maintenance. These instructions can be found in the user's manual or the app. Most manufacturers advise emptying the dust bin and cleaning filters, as well as cleaning the front wheel, brush and sensors. Keeping these components in good shape will help prevent debris from building up in the motor of the vacuum and clogging the filter.

Most robot cleaners are equipped with a range of sensors to ensure they are able to navigate around obstacles. For instance, certain models have LiDAR-based navigation systems that utilize laser scanners to map the environment. This technology allows the robot to avoid hitting objects, ensuring all areas are cleaned. Other models come with cameras that operate as navigation systems, which use built-in optical cameras to create a visual map. However, these systems may not be able to recognize objects in dim light. There are robots with both LiDAR-based and camera navigation systems.

While robots don't require a lot of upkeep, it's a good idea to check the brushes regularly for tangled hair and to empty (and rinse if necessary) the trash bin on a regular basis. You should also wipe the sensors and camera on your robot prior to every cleaning session to ensure they are free of dust and dirt. If you own a machine that mops, it's recommended to wash the pads regularly and allow them to dry before using them again.
